Handover: orphaned-resource sweeper (Driftbroom)

Taking over from me while I'm out. Sweeper runs hourly, flags volumes and snapshots with no owning workspace in Cartowl. Deletion is two-phase: flag, then purge after 72h. Do not merge the PR that collapses this to one phase — we lost a customer volume in staging last quarter doing exactly that. Review focus: the new tag-matching regex and the dry-run flag default. Tests are thin on the purge path; I've noted gaps inline. Sweep history and manual override steps live here.

operations page: https://jenkins.torvadyn.local/build/deploy/display/pages/611247f0a622ae80

### Step 4 — Publish the fleet fuel-usage report

Once the Haulmark aggregator finishes crunching the weekly fuel numbers, the report bundle lands in the staging bucket. Heads up for review: the bundle includes per-vehicle telemetry, so confirm the redaction pass ran (check the `scrubbed` flag in the manifest). Then push it to the Cartwheel distribution endpoint — it won't accept anything unsigned. Sign the manifest with the key below.

release key, fawep-kaweg: bky3_7Rx

# TaxCache Environments

TaxCache, our tax-rate lookup cache, runs in dev, staging, and production. Dev refreshes rates hourly from a fixture file; staging and production pull from the upstream rates service on a fixed schedule. As a contractor you will mostly touch dev, which starts with the following configuration.

settings of fahag-haduf:
[ulaox]
port = 8443
region = south-2
host = ulaox.lumiccorp.internal
timeout_ms = 500
retries = 8